What the Filings Do Not Show: Limitations and Further Research

Public FEC filings have limitations. They do not reveal the identities of donors who contribute below the reporting threshold, nor do they capture non-monetary support such as endorsements or volunteer time. Additionally, filings may not reflect late-breaking contributions or independent expenditures by outside groups. Researchers would supplement FEC data with other public records, such as state campaign finance reports, independent expenditure filings, and candidate financial disclosures.
